Using pseudo-entropy of seismic reflection data to predict sedimentary facies

Abstract:A recent research shows that the internal structures developed during a sedimentary process vary regularly with the direction of deposition. The complexity of the internal structures can be described by using pseudo-entropy from seismic reflection data. By analyzing spatial variation in the pseudo-entropy of seismic data, the sedimentary facies types can be estimated and the pro- spective zones of sandstone can be predicted. This new method for sedimentary facies analysis has shown particular promise in the Erlian basin in North China.
Keywords:pseudo-entropy   seismic reflection   sedimentary facies.
